Grilled Zucchini with Burrata

Grilled Zucchini with Burrata is a great way to use up all of that summer garden zucchini. It makes a great side dish for grilled meats and seafood.

Ingredients

Ingredients:

  • 3 zucchini cut lengthwise into 1/4 inch slices
  • 1/2 teaspoon salt
  • 3 tablespoons extra virgin olive oil
  • 1/2 teaspoon dried basil
  • 3 cloves garlic minced
  • 1/4 teaspoon crushed red pepper
  • 4 ounces burrata cheese 2 (2 ounce) balls cut inti pieces

Instructions

  • Slice the zucchini in 1/4 inch slices. Place on a paper towel lined baking sheet and lightly salt. Allow to set for about 15 minutes to draw out some of the moisture then pat dry with paper towels. 
  • In a shallow dish combine olive oil, garlic and crushed red pepper together in a bowl. Add zucchini and toss to coat. Allow to marinate for about 15 minutes. 
  • Grill zucchini 2 - 3 minutes per-side until softened slightly. 
  • Transfer grilled zucchini to a serving platter. Cut burrata into pieces and scatter around the zucchini. Sprinkle with chopped fresh basil. Serve immediately. 

Notes

If you cannot find burrata (or it simply isn't in the budget), you can also use a ball of fresh mozzarella. That would be just as fabulous with this!
